Default Shelf Life of Oil

My local auto parts store has Mobil1V-Twin Syn on sale. If I buy a case, 12 bottles, I'm only gonna use half that in a year, my bike takes 3 qts. So 6 of those qts.are gonna be over 2 years old before they get used. Will the oil still be OK being stored that long?

Last year I was stocking up on oil at a big sale and decided to write to Exxon Mobil and Shell to ask the same question. Their answer was this (both of them).

1. The shelf life of motor oil kept in a sealed unopened manufacturers container stored in a heated/cooled room is 60 months before the additives begin to fall out suspension.
2. The shelf life of an unopened sealed container of motor oil stored in an unheated building subjected to freezing temperatures is 18-24 months.
3. The shelf life of an opened container of oil is 12 months.
4. Both recommended if the oil was stored inside and unopened for more than 24 months it should be shaken vigorously before use.
